Billy was working on his laptop at my kitchen table. Valentine was perched precariously on the bookshelf occasionally sending harsh looks at Billy. I scooped him up and held him close to my chest sitting on the couch.
  “I hope you don’t mind, I took a quick shower while you were gone,” Billy said apologetically.
  Mind was not exactly the word I would use for it. He was sitting at my kitchen table wearing the same faded jeans and a grey t-shirt even tighter than the last. Normally I would wonder why he couldn’t buy clothes that fit, but the tight shirt fashion statement was working for him. I dragged my mind out of the gutter to ask him how his research was going. Now that I had agreed to go with him, I found myself with several dozen questions. I was more anxious than I had ever been for answers.  I put Valentine on the floor. Billy seemed surprised when I sat next to him at the table. He closed the lid of his laptop and turned toward me, as to give me his full attention. His eyes were peaceful but they still didn’t calm the gnawing in my stomach.
